    Summary: Security update for chromium

    Details: This update for chromium fixes the following issues: - Chromium was updated to 89.0.4389.90 (boo#1183515) - CVE-2021-21191: Use after free in WebRTC. - CVE-2021-21192: Heap buffer overflow in tab groups. - CVE-2021-21193: Use after free in Blink. This update was imported from the openSUSE:Leap:15.2:Update update project.
